HELP. I have just stripped dowm my carbs VM26 to clean them befroe fitting a K&N filter and have noticed that one of the pilot srews in the bottom of the carb has been bent (the tip). Does anyone know where I could get one of these as they are not listed in the parts book. I hope some one can help
Cheers
 
You can try the dealer. There are also numerous web sites that sell carb parts/kits and I hope someone hops on here soon and posts some for you as I don't know any myself.

eBay is also a good source for carb rebuild kits for these bikes.

I am going through my carbs right now too. Been up late three nights straight, reading old posts. Boy I've learned a lot from this site...

As you state, these are not shown in the parts microfiche. AFAIK they are not available from Suzuki.

They were not included in the Keyster kits I bought. Nor were any o-rings. Maybe a different brand kit?

I noticed a couple of my pilots were bent a bit at the tip. I was able to straighten them out to the point they are not noticably bent anymore. I was very careful. They seem to go in fine. I hope this works out for me, since I don't know where to get new ones either...
